Lack of Basic Facilities in Jails in Pakistan

ISLAMABAD, Jan 2 (APP): The commission of reforms in prisons reported a lack of basic facilities in jails with a shortage of proper medical facilities, ambulances, and other equipment for an emergency in prison’s hospitals.

Punjab prison department showed10 percent of the prisons had a shortage of ambulances said a report issued by the Ministry of Human Rights on the Reforms of Prisoners.

Balochistan prison authorities shared that they have only one ambulance for the entire province, the report said.

The commission said approximately 200 prisoners were unable to receive medical assistance due to lack of ambulances in prisons in Sindh.
